Уведомления

Группа в Telegram: @pythonsu

#1 Ноя. 1, 2016 20:59:41

serhii123
Зарегистрирован: 2016-11-01
Сообщения: 7
Репутация: +  0  -
Профиль   Отправить e-mail  

робота с файлами

Как написать функцию count_string(), которая принимает два аргумента - имя файла (т. е. путь к файлу), а также ищет string, и возвращает на выходе количество вхождений строк в файле.

Пример:
для вызова count_string(“test.txt”, “линия”), консоль возвращает 3.
Тестовый файл test.txt

Это первая строка из файла

Это третья линия, но второй экземпляр слова линия
Здесь мы заканчиваем чтение
Но линии уже закончились

filename = open('test.txt')
def count_stringa(filename):
if “линия” in filename:
print('Количество слов:' + line.strip())

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version